Golden Hour Is Not Always an Hour: The Surprising Science Behind Nature’s Most Magical Light

When photographers and nature lovers talk about the “golden hour,” they usually mean that perfect stretch of time shortly after sunrise or just before sunset when sunlight bathes the world in a warm, soft glow. It’s famously ideal for snapping breathtaking photos, romantic strolls, or just soaking in the beauty of nature. But here’s a twist: the golden hour isn’t always an hour—and sometimes, it’s barely a few minutes.
The Golden Hour Myth: It’s Not a Fixed 60 Minutes
Most people assume the golden hour lasts exactly 60 minutes. In reality, the length of golden hour can fluctuate dramatically—sometimes it’s 20 minutes, sometimes over 90 minutes. This variability depends on two main factors:
- Latitude: How far north or south you are from the equator.
- Season: Time of year and the earth’s tilt relative to the sun.
Why Does Latitude Matter?
Near the equator, the sun rises and sets almost vertically, plunging the sun quickly below or above the horizon. This creates a fast transition through twilight phases, resulting in a very short golden hour—sometimes just 20 to 30 minutes.
Conversely, closer to the poles (think Scandinavia, Alaska, or northern Canada), the sun arcs more gradually along the horizon, lingering near sunrise or sunset. During certain times of the year, golden hour can stretch well beyond an hour—sometimes lasting for hours! In some Arctic and Antarctic regions during summer, the sun barely dips below the horizon at all, creating a magical “golden” twilight that lasts nearly all night.
Seasons Shape the Golden Hour’s Duration
During equinoxes, when day and night are nearly equal worldwide, golden hour tends to be shorter because the sun’s path is steeper. But as you approach solstices, especially winter or summer solstice, the sun’s angle flattens out. This means a longer golden hour in winter for mid-to-high latitudes, and shorter in summer.
This can flip your expectations: in winter, when you might expect less light, the golden hour can actually dominate your day’s natural lighting, creating long, warm light perfect for photography and outdoor activities—if you time it right.
The Hidden Role of Atmosphere and Elevation
Beyond location and season, atmospheric conditions and your elevation also shape the golden hour:
- Atmospheric particles like pollution or dust can scatter sunlight differently, sometimes extending the warm glow.
- Higher elevations can experience longer golden hours because the horizon dips lower relative to your viewpoint, giving more time for the sun to linger in that soft light zone.
Practical Impact: Planning Your Day and Photoshoot
Understanding the shifting length of the golden hour can revolutionize how you schedule outdoor activities or photo shoots:
- Don’t assume you have a full hour; check local sunrise and sunset angles for exact golden hour times.
- If you live at high latitudes, embrace the extended golden hours in winter for epic, moody landscapes.
- Near the equator, be quick—your golden hour might only be a fleeting 20 minutes.
